大联大
直播中

郝蓓蓓

7年用户 178经验值
私信 关注
[经验]

浅析BiAptx adaptive功能

Biu~哈喽大家好,ADK中的新功能往往会备受关注,老板们都想着新功能会给市场带来什么影响,从中迅速占领市场。相信很多开发者都在新版ADK Sink工程中发现解码家族的新成员——Aptx Adaptive。
什么是Aptx Adaptive?字面意思啦,就是Aptx解码系列的一员,拥有什么能力呢?自适应~所谓弱肉强食,适者生存。

这强大的编解码是继承了前代编解码的优点,Aptx-HD和Aptx-LL,高保真,低延时。但这个不是同时出现的哈,只是在这两者之间动态选择一个balance,这也很nice啊。据介绍,AptX Adaptive技术可以基于终端上所播放内容的类型,通过独特的技术自动调节提供最佳音质或低时延,同时还考虑到外部射频环境以支持稳健的连接。相比静态编解码,这个种方式很好的保证使用者的体验。想象一下,当你用高品质编解码时,遇到一个很恶劣的环境时(信号干扰等问题),一般都会出现丢包,声音卡顿想象,这很烦。当使用自适应时,环境好是就听着高品质音乐,环境差时就转为低延时,保证数据不丢包。大大提升使用者体验,再也不用担心,在地铁看视频时,嘴型和声音不对的别扭现象了。
同时这也是游戏玩家的福利(✧◡✧),低延时,带来更直接的游戏反馈,不放过任何一个细节音效,不错过任何一次极限反应,不可以丢手机(没有线的束缚,你可以丢得更远,更高,更大力,丢手机前请慎重,请三思,请冷静);高保真,还你一个给逼真的游戏现场,声场识别更广,方向定位更准确,NPC的声音更诱人

同时AptX Adaptive可通过更低的功耗来节省电量,更低的功耗带来更长时间的游戏体验,加上卓越的连接稳定性,让你不知不觉进入梦幻般的游戏世界,久久不能自拔。
       开发起来也很简单,ADK6.X已经部署了AptX Adaptive的功能,这些要稍微配置一下就好了。
第一步:map ID,这部分默认已经做了一大半了,但还是要手动添加一个RTP Decoder

第二步:Enable Aptx Adaptive,配置完写进去就好了

其实还有一个配置,在工程了面,默认是打开的

这是sink的配置,只要有带Aptx Adaptive的source和他连接就能启用了Aptx Adaptive编解码了。也可以用一个CSRA68105做一个source,具体操作,可参考“80-cg688”的官方文档。See you~

多看文档,多上官网
多看文档,多上官网
多看文档,多上官网

参考文档:80-cg688-1_ac_aptx_adaptive_source_application_user_guide
80-cg702-1_ac_qualcomm_aptx_adaptive_add-on_installer_release_note
80-ch107-1_aa_adk_qcc512x.win.6.4_release_note

更多回帖

发帖
×
20
完善资料,
赚取积分